Now, let’s discuss six trending unique topics in auto insurance right now:
1. Usage-based insurance: Usage-based insurance, also known as telematics, uses technology to track your driving habits and adjust your premium based on how you drive. This type of insurance can be a cost-effective option for safe drivers who don’t drive often.
2. Autonomous vehicles: With the rise of autonomous vehicles, auto insurance companies are adapting to new risks and liabilities associated with self-driving cars. As these vehicles become more common, insurance companies may offer specialized coverage for them.
3. Cybersecurity: As cars become more connected and reliant on technology, the risk of cyber attacks on vehicles increases. Auto insurance companies are starting to offer cybersecurity coverage to protect against hacking and data breaches.
4. Green car discounts: Many insurance companies offer discounts for eco-friendly cars, such as electric or hybrid vehicles. These discounts can help offset the higher cost of insurance for these types of vehicles.
5. Ride-sharing insurance: With the popularity of ride-sharing services like Uber and Lyft, insurance companies are offering specialized coverage for drivers who use their personal vehicles for commercial purposes. This type of insurance can help protect both the driver and passengers in the event of an accident.
6. Usage-based pricing: Some insurance companies are moving towards usage-based pricing, where premiums are based on how much you drive. This can be a cost-effective option for drivers who don’t use their cars often or have a short commute.

12. What is the difference between collision and comprehensive insurance in Kalispell, MT?
Collision insurance covers damages to your car in an accident with another vehicle, while comprehensive insurance covers damages from non-collision events, such as theft, vandalism, or natural disasters.

14. Can I get car insurance for a classic car in Kalispell, MT?
Yes, you can get specialized insurance for classic cars in Kalispell, MT. Classic car insurance offers agreed value coverage, which ensures that your car is covered for its full value in the event of a total loss.
